4-Oxotetrahydrofuran-3-carbonitrile is a chemical compound with the molecular formula C5H7NO2. It is derived from tetrahydrofuran and contains a nitrile group. 4-Oxotetrahydrofuran-3-carbonitrile is characterized by its potential as a versatile building block in organic synthesis, particularly for the preparation of pharmaceuticals and agrochemicals.

856945-68-1 Usage

Uses

Used in Pharmaceutical Industry:
4-Oxotetrahydrofuran-3-carbonitrile is used as a key intermediate for the synthesis of various pharmaceuticals. Its unique structure allows for the development of new drugs with improved efficacy and reduced side effects.
Used in Agrochemical Industry:
In the agrochemical sector, 4-Oxotetrahydrofuran-3-carbonitrile is utilized as a precursor for the creation of novel agrochemicals. Its incorporation into these products can lead to enhanced crop protection and yield.
Used in Heterocyclic Compound Synthesis:
4-Oxotetrahydrofuran-3-carbonitrile is used as a starting material for the synthesis of heterocyclic compounds. These compounds are important in various chemical and pharmaceutical applications due to their diverse chemical properties.
Used in Medicinal Chemistry and Drug Development:
4-Oxotetrahydrofuran-3-carbonitrile serves as a scaffold for the design of bioactive compounds in the field of medicinal chemistry. Its structural features make it a valuable component in the development of new therapeutic agents.
Overall, 4-Oxotetrahydrofuran-3-carbonitrile plays a significant role in both academic research and industrial applications, contributing to the advancement of new chemical entities and the improvement of existing products.

Check Digit Verification of cas no

The CAS Registry Mumber 856945-68-1 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 8,5,6,9,4 and 5 respectively; the second part has 2 digits, 6 and 8 respectively.
Calculate Digit Verification of CAS Registry Number 856945-68:
(8*8)+(7*5)+(6*6)+(5*9)+(4*4)+(3*5)+(2*6)+(1*8)=231
231 % 10 = 1
So 856945-68-1 is a valid CAS Registry Number.

COMPOUNDS USEFUL AS CSF1 MODULATORS

-

Paragraph 00210; 00211, (2016/04/26)

This invention relates to novel compounds and to pharmaceutical compositions comprising the novel compounds. More specifically, the invention relates to compounds useful as Colony Stimulating Factor 1 Receptor (cFMS) modulators (e.g. cFMS inhibitors). This invention also relates to processes for preparing the compounds, uses of the compounds in treatment and methods of treatment employing the compounds. Specifically, the invention relates to the use of the compounds for the treatment of cancer and autoimmune diseases.

THIAZOLYL AND OXAZOLYL UREA, THIOUREA, GUANIDINE AND CYANOGUANIDINE COMPOUNDS AS TRKA KINASE INHIBITORS

-

Paragraph 00382, (2014/06/11)

Compounds of Formula (I) or stereoisomers, tautomers, or pharmaceutically acceptable salts, solvates or prodrugs thereof, wherein Ring A, Ring C and X are as defined herein, are inhibitors of TrkA kinase and are useful in the treatment of diseases which can be treated with a TrkA kinase inhibitor such as pain, cancer, inflammation, neurodegenerative diseases, certain infectious diseases, Sjogren's syndrome, endometriosis, diabetic peripheral neuropathy, prostatitis or pelvic pain syndrome.
